Colfax Resident Julie Gyorkos addressed the Board with the concerns of the proposed Water and Sewer rate increases. Julie asked the board what the Village would be doing with the money from the increases and what the residents would be getting in return. Mayor Larry Dodds explained that the additional funds would be used for increase in cost of supplies, a need for the Village to build up their reserves as suggested by the last two auditors, and to save for any future repairs. Mayor Larry Dodds also mentioned that he has heard rumors that our employees are not certified to run the Water and Sewer plants. Mayor Larry Dodds showed certificates showing Superintendent of Maintenance, Josh Hereford, is certified in both areas. He also made mention of a folder holding reports from the EPA. The Village is compliant with EPA.

Next on the agenda was the consideration of the Ordinance to permit cannabis businesses or an Ordinance to prohibit cannabis businesses in the Village of Colfax. The Zoning Board of Appeals met on December 11, 2019 and approved by a 4-1 vote to recommend to the Board of Trustees to permit a cannabis dispensing business to operate in Colfax.

Trustee Jason Wagoner made a motion to approve Ordinance No. 2020-04 “An Ordinance Amending the Zoning Ordinance of the Municipal Code of the Village of Colfax, McLean County, Illinois regarding Adult-Use Recreational Cannabis Businesses. Trustee Charles Morefield seconded the motion. Vote: Charles Morefield- Aye, David Rathke-Nay, Benjamin Thackeray- Aye, Carol Stephenson- Aye, Jason Wagoner- Aye, Vincent Beck- Aye. Motion carried.

Laura Willis from Leroy Ambulance addressed the Board about Higher Visibility Address Signs. Laura discussed that they had great responses regarding the sale of the Higher Visibility Signs in the Leroy/Downs area a few years ago when they held a campaign. She would like to hold a campaign in our Village for residents to have the opportunity to purchase these signs for their homes or mailboxes. Laura stated that the Leroy Ambulance Service would also volunteer to hang signs if the residents weren’t capable.
